Congress recently confirmed President Donald Trump's pick, Dr. Mehmet Oz, to lead the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S). Medicare and Medicaid provide healthcare insurance to an estimated 136 million Americans, with Medicare serving citizens 65 and older and Medicaid covering lower-income populations. The appointment comes as healthcare remains expensive and out of reach for many Americans, and as Republicans try to figure out ways to improve the country's fiscal situation.
Oz previously served as the vice chair and professor of surgery at Columbia University, and also directed the Cardiovascular Institute and Complementary Medicine Program at the NewYork-Presbyterian Hospital. He's also published five best-selling books, and hosted his own television show and radio talk show.
